25 Women’s Wolf Cuts Hairstyle With Highlights
Looking to add dimension and personality to your hair?
The wolf cut—that perfect hybrid between a shag and mullet—takes on new life when paired with strategic highlights.
This trendy cut features shorter layers on top that gradually blend into longer lengths, creating a wild yet structured silhouette that looks even better with color accents.

2: Face-Framing Money Piece Wolf Cut

Frame your face beautifully with bold money piece highlights that stand out against your base color.
This high-contrast technique draws attention to your facial features while highlighting the wolf cut’s face-framing layers.
Choose a shade 2-3 levels lighter than your base for subtle emphasis or go dramatically lighter for a bolder statement.
The concentrated brightness around your face illuminates your complexion while the rest of your wolf cut maintains depth.

13: Ombre Wolf Cut

Create a dramatic color transition with an Ombre technique that gradually lightens from roots to ends.
This color application perfectly complements the wolf cut’s structure, which also progresses from shorter to longer.
Keep your natural color at the roots while lightening the mid-lengths and ends.
This low-maintenance color option grows out naturally with your wolf cut for a seamless, evolving look.
14: Reverse-Highlight Wolf Cut

Flip the script with reverse highlights where the top layers remain darkest while the underneath layers get the color treatment.
This unexpected technique creates a peek-a-boo effect with every head movement.
This approach works particularly well with the wolf cut’s layered structure.
The darker top maintains the cut’s edgy shape while the lighter underside creates surprising dimension and movement.
